Question 1
A patron approaches the circulation desk complaining loudly that a library computer blocked access to a website about alternative medical
treatments. Which of the following is the most appropriate initial response?
A. Inform the patron that the library has a strict censorship policy against non-traditional medical advice.
B. Direct the patron to fill out a formal complaint form and tell them the system cannot be changed.
C. Listen calmly, acknowledge their frustration, and explain how to request a review of a blocked site under the library's internet safety
policy.
D. Tell the patron to use their personal smartphone if they wish to view restricted websites.
🟢 Correct answer: C
🔴 RATIONALE: Public service staff should de-escalate patron frustration by listening calmly, validating their experience, and providing
clear, actionable information about established library policies and override request procedures.
Question 2
Under the Dewey Decimal Classification system, books regarding pure sciences (such as mathematics, physics, and chemistry) are located
within which primary hundred-block?
A. 300–399
B. 500–599
C. 600–699
D. 700–799

,🟢 Correct answer: B
🔴 RATIONALE: In the Dewey Decimal Classification system, the 500s block is strictly designated for Natural Sciences and Mathematics.
Question 3
While shelving books in the adult fiction section, a library assistant notices a patron pocketing a DVD from a display shelf. What action
should the assistant take?
A. Confront the patron immediately and demand that they return the item to the desk.
B. Follow the patron around the library to ensure they do not take anything else.
C. Alert library security or the supervisor on duty immediately in accordance with institutional security guidelines.
D. Ignore the behavior unless the security gates alarm when the patron attempts to leave.
🟢 Correct answer: C
🔴 RATIONALE: For safety and liability reasons, library staff should never directly confront a patron suspected of theft; instead, they must
report the observation to authorized security personnel or supervisors.
Question 4
A regular patron asks a library assistant to print out a list of all the books their neighbor has checked out over the past three months. Which
principle dictates the assistant's response?
A. The right to public information under the Freedom of Information Law (FOIL).
B. The ethical obligation to maintain patron confidentiality and privacy.
C. The open-access policy of urban public library networks.
D. The neighborhood watch community partnership guidelines.
🟢 Correct answer: B
🔴 RATIONALE: Protecting patron privacy and the confidentiality of library circulation records is a fundamental ethical duty supported by
professional standards and state privacy laws.
Question 5
When sorting returned books alphabetically by the author's last name, which of the following names should be filed first?
A. De La Cruz, Maria
B. de’Medici, Alessandro
C. DeLuca, Anthony
D. Dean, Samantha
🟢 Correct answer: D
🔴 RATIONALE: Standard alphabetical filing rules treat names letter-by-letter. "Dean" (D-E-A-N) precedes "De La Cruz" (D-E-L...),
"DeLuca" (D-E-L...), and "de'Medici" (D-E-M...).
Question 6
A library assistant is processing a long queue of patrons at the circulation desk when the telephone begins ringing. What is the most efficient
and professional action?
A. Ignore the telephone until the physical line of patrons is completely cleared.

, B. Answer the phone, ask the caller politely if they can hold briefly, wait for their assent, and return to the line.
C. Answer the phone and process the caller's detailed research request while the physical queue waits.
D. Pass the ringing phone to a patron waiting in line to handle for you.
🟢 Correct answer: B
🔴 RATIONALE: Acknowledging the phone caller minimizes dropped calls while demonstrating respect for the physical patrons who are
currently being served in front of the desk.
Question 7
Which of the following is the standard numerical string used globally to uniquely identify a specific edition of a published book?
A. ISSN
B. ISBN
C. OCLC
D. LCCN
🟢 Correct answer: B
🔴 RATIONALE: The International Standard Book Number (ISBN) is a unique commercial book identifier used globally for ordering and
inventory control.
Question 8
A patron brings a library book to the desk that appears to have sustained significant water damage, causing the pages to mold. What should
the library assistant do?
A. Place the book back on the shelf immediately to air out naturally over time.
B. Route the book to the technical services or preservation department for evaluation, discarding, or replacement according to library
damage policies.
C. Clean the mold off with a wet paper towel and check it back into circulation immediately.
D. Charge the patron the full cost of a new book on the spot without checking the library's official policy.
🟢 Correct answer: B
🔴 RATIONALE: Damaged and moldy materials pose a risk to the collection and require professional handling or replacement processing
according to library protocols, rather than immediate arbitrary fines or re-shelving.
Question 9
What is the primary objective of a library’s "Interlibrary Loan" (ILL) service?
A. To allow patrons to permanently keep materials owned by other library branches.
B. To facilitate the sharing of physical and digital materials between distinct library systems when an item is unavailable locally.
C. To sell duplicate copies of books to the general public at discounted prices.
D. To provide professional reference services to international academic researchers.
🟢 Correct answer: B
🔴 RATIONALE: Interlibrary Loan expands access by borrowing materials from external networks to fulfill local patron requests for items not
held in the local collection.
